EBONYI STATE GOVT AWARDS SALARY INCREASE, APPROVES NEW RECRUITMENT

REPORTER: AMECHI ODO

Ebonyi State Government has approved N10,000 increment on workers salary.

The Commissioner for Information and Orientation, Mr. Jude Okpor, told journalists that the approval was part of the outcome of the state Executive Council meeting in Abakaliki.

He explained that the approval was to cushion the effect of subsidy removal on the workers, noting that the Council also approved the employment of 1,454 workers to fill vacant positions in the state civil service.

The Commissioner said the Council also looked into communal crisis between Effuim and Ezza Effium communities, Ishinkwo and Abomege as well as Amana/Ikwo in Ezza South and Ikwo Local Government Areas. and set up three committees to look into the crisis.

Mr. Okpor further told journalists that the State Governor, Chief Francis Nwifuru, gave matching order to the Commissioner for Water Resources to ensure that water starts running in the state capital before the next Executive Council meeting.
